Translation of German word "dunkel" to English
dunkel
/dʊŋkl/
Meaning
AdjectiveHaving an absolute or (more often) relative lack of light.
How to use
dunkel ('dark / obscure / dim') is an adjective. When declined, the 'e' in the second syllable is dropped: im dunklen Zimmer (in the dark room). Dunkles Bier — Dark beer.

Example
Die Nacht ist dunkel.
The night is dark.
Die dunklen Straßen der Stadt sind gefährlich nachts.
The dark streets of the city are dangerous at night.
